Take the battery off

It is possible to replace the battery if your Land Rover discovery 3 key fob stops working intermittently. This is a common issue for electronic key fobs that are modern. They offer more security and convenience than traditional manual keys.

Your instrument panel will show a "SMARTKEY BATTERY LEAD" warning. This is a sign that you need to replace your key battery. This is a simple process and you can complete it at your home in Phoenix.

First, open the key fob box. To do this, look for an oblique black button, then press it down. This will remove the emergency key blade made of metal and the plastic box. Other Land Rover keys will come with a slide-able key which is easier to remove.

Next, you'll want to employ a screwdriver or key blade itself to break open the casing of the battery. It should be fairly simple but be cautious not to scratch the casing.

Once the battery has been removed from the case, you can replace it with a replacement CR2032 battery. This kind of battery is available at any hardware retailer in the Middletown or Wilmington region So, you will be able to find one quickly.

Install the new battery with the positive (+) side facing up, and make sure you don't touch it too often because oils and moisture from your fingers can shorten the life of the new battery. Once you're done and put the key back together and you'll have a fully functional Land Rover discovery 3 key fob!
